dr_seong, post #46: Picking up post #43: that is the part I would want checked first. The 2.5 mg starting dose is not a therapeutic dose in the sense that weight loss is minimal at that dose. It is a tolerance-testing dose. Confusing the purpose of a starting dose with the purpose of a maintenance dose leads to false conclusions about efficacy.

Dual agonism versus dose: how much of tirzepatide's effect is the GIP component and how much is simply achieving higher receptor engagement? The honest answer is that the question is not settled. Some of the effect is surely the GIP component, but the trial design does not decompose it.
